Job Description

Company: Fortune 500 in the Telecommunications Industry

Role: Network Engineer/CPE Reliability Engineer

Location: Atlanta, Georgia (Hybrid) – must be already based out of ATL area and must be prepared to work onsite max 1 day a week

Start Date: August 2023

Duration: 1 year W-2 contract, potential for extension/conversion (no sponsorship or C2C)

Contract Pay Rate: $60-70/hour

We are seeking a talented and experienced Reliability Engineer to join our dynamic team. As the Reliability Engineer, you will be responsible for driving the reliability engineering initiatives and ensuring the successful delivery of network and CPE reliability. You will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ams, including Product, OSP, and CPE teams, to define and prioritize network and CPE reliability requirements, SLA requirements, and champion the implementation of best practices to enhance network reliability. The ideal candidate has a strong technical background in reliability engineering, excellent leadership skills, and a passion for delivering reliable and robust products.

Responsibilities:

  • Drive continuous improvement by identifying opportunities for enhancing product reliability, scalability, and performance.
  • Collaborate with customers, support teams, and other stakeholders to gather feedback and incorporate it into product improvement plans.
  • Define, prioritize, and communicate product reliability requirements based on customer needs, industry standards, and best practices.
  • Define reliability goals, establish reliability measurement and reporting capabilities, and manage vendors and stakeholders to achieve those goals
  • Stay up to date with the latest advancements and best practices in reliability engineering and bring innovative ideas to the team.
  • Monitor and track product reliability metrics, identify trends, and provide regular reports to stakeholders.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including outside plant, product, and other engineering and technology teams.
  • Conduct risk assessments and reliability analyses to identify potential failure points, assess their impact, and develop mitigation strategies.
  • Lead and drive reliability analysis and reporting.
  • Act as the subject matter expert and owner of reliability engineering initiatives for our Access and Core Network and CPE.

Requirements:

  •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ities to identify, assess, and address reliability risks and issues.
  • Proven experience as a reliability engineer, network reliability owner, or in a similar role, with a focus on delivering highly reliable products.
  • Solid understanding of reliability engineering concepts, including fault tolerance, failure analysis, risk assessment, and root cause analysis.
  • Excellent project management skills, with the ability to manage multiple projects and priorities simultaneously.
  • Proficient in defining and prioritizing product requirements using agile methodologies, such as Scrum or Kanban.
  • Experience with reliability testing techniques, tools, and methodologies.
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, telecommunications, computer science, or a related technical field (advanced degree preferred).
  • Strong technical background in software development, system architecture, and infrastructure design.
  • Knowledge of industry standards and best practices in reliability engineering.
  • Exceptional communication and collaboration skills to work effectively with cross-functional teams and stakeholders.
  • Self-motivated, proactive, and detail-oriented with a strong focus on delivering results.
